This month, The Westcott House will celebrate its first anniversary of being open to the public. There is much to celebrate including an array of educational programs, community partnerships, and outstanding feedback from over 13,500 visitors to date!
On October 14th, there will be a free sampling of art and craft activities from the Summer Arts Camp for youth and families in the yard from noon to 3:00 pm. Later that evening, the Westcott House will be aglow with images from Lillian Gishs film The Wind. From 7:00 to 11:00 pm, enjoy free admission to the Westcott House with a cash bar.
